Visitors in the Elizabeth exhibitionVisitors in the Elizabeth exhibition, 2005 ©National Maritime Museum, Greenwich, LondonTimed ticketing is used to control visitor flow and maintain a satisfactory environment. Tickets for major exhibitions can be pre-booked online or by telephone or bought at the admissions desk.

The tickets regulate the number of visitors in the gallery and reduce queuing. This enhances the experience but also maintains the safety of visitors should an emergency occur.
